三塘湖沉凝灰岩致密油油藏改善开发效果方法研究
Method for Improving the Development Effect of Sedimentary Tuffaceous Tight Reservoir in Santanghu Basin

Abstract:

三塘湖油田致密油油藏水平井采用衰竭式开发,开发初期单井产量高,后期产量递减速度快。探讨了三塘湖致密油油藏注水吞吐增油机理,结合矿场试验结果,运用数值模拟对注水吞吐累计注入量、焖井时间、注入速度、吞吐轮次等4个主要参数进行了优化。注水吞吐、补能压裂2项技术在三塘湖致密油油藏已规模应用,效果良好。对该类油藏的开发具有一定的借鉴意义。
The production of single well was high at the initial stage, and decreased rapidly in the depleted development of horizontal well in tight oil reservoirs of Santanghu Oilfield. Preliminary field test results showed that water injection stimulation and supplementary energy fracturing were effective. The mechanism of water injection oil increment in the tight oil reservoirs was studied, the four major parameters, i.e. the cumulated soaking capacity in water injection, soaking time, injection velocity and its soaking cycles, were optimized by using numerical simulation in combination with field test results. At present the tow technologies have been used in the tight reservoirs of Santanghu Oilfield at large scale. The study provides reference for the development of similar reservoirs.
